Sorry guys,
I have spent the last three weeks trying to track
down a problem one of our customers has been having,
the only thing I have been able to determine is that using
mutex'es the kernel crashes and using semaphores instead
works. Now I realize that the target is to use mutexes,
but I have been really at my wits end trying to solve the
problem. As a result I am just now doing an external
module tar ball version and with a bit of luck I should
be able to post it on our web site, so that our customers
can download it, before I take my two week easter
holiday starting in one hour. Since I have restructured
the driver several times trying to get a handle on the
problem, I think the kernel patch is going to be a complete
replacement, which will take a couple of weeks to squeeze
all the lines into 80 columns.
